Google Has Fired The Employee Who Wrote An "Anti-Diversity Manifesto"

Google has fired James Damore, the software engineer who wrote a manifesto against the company’s diversity policies that went viral within the company over the weekend.

Damore was fired for “perpetuating gender stereotypes,” he told Bloomberg on Monday night. Damore later confirmed his dismissal to BuzzFeed News.

“Google has super flexible (illegal) policies that they can twist to fire anyone they want,” he said.

Google did not respond to a request for comment.

On Saturday, a lengthy memo titled “Google's Ideological Echo Chamber” written by Damore spread quickly among employees before being leaked to the press.

The document argued in favor of a biological basis for the difference in the number of men and women in the tech industry based on pseudoscientific statistics and assertions such as women suffering from “neuroticism” more than men. Damore's LinkedIn profile says he has received advanced degrees in biology.

Damore argued that the company should not offer programs for racial minorities or women and that “ideological diversity,” — including more conservative viewpoints like Damore's — was more important than hiring more people of underrepresented racial minorities or women. Damore wrote that politically conservative Google employees faced discrimination.

“We need to stop assuming that gender gaps imply sexism,” he wrote. “I’m simply stating that the distribution of preferences and abilities of men and women differ in part due to biological causes and that these differences may explain why we don’t see equal representation of women in tech and leadership.”

Google executives said on Sunday that they do not “endorse, promote or encourage” the author's viewpoint. Google CEO Sundar Pichai said that Damore had violated the company's code of conduct.

Silicon Valley, and Google in particular, has faced increasing scrutiny for its treatment of women. The search giant is currently under investigation by the US Department of Labor for gender discrimination in the workplace.

One department official testified in court that the federal agency has found “systemic compensation disparities against women pretty much across the entire workforce.” Google has denied the allegations.
